This was one of the first hip joints to hit the Canal de l'Ourcq, with an embankment broad enough to accommodate pétanque games (ask at the bar) and a cluster of deckchairs. It's a completely different scene from the crowded bustle along Canal St-Martin - more discerning and less self-satisfied. The cabin-like interior is cosy, and drinks are listed in a hit parade of prices, starting with €2.40 for a demi or glass of red. Pastas at €8, exhibitions and a regular DJ spot keep the cool clientele sated. Closed on rainy weekdays in summer.
